Job description

Apogee h as an opportunity for a C2 Ops/Cyber Security SME specializing in Command & Control (C2) Operations and Cyber Security to provide contractor site reachback support for the M-Code Aviation Receivers Joint Program Office (MAR JPO) . These positions support Assured PNT initiatives, data gathering, and navigation systems analysis. These are full-time remote positions with occasional travel to government sites.

Responsibilities Data Gathering & Analysis: Conduct data gathering and fact-finding on Assured PNT initiatives Research DoD, USAF, and AFLCMC directives pertaining to Assured PNT Support analysis of current PNT capabilities and gaps Assist in requirements development and documentation Assured PNT Initiatives: Support collaboration on initiatives, strategies, and investments for Assured PNT Assist in identifying courses of action for PNT capabilities Participate in systems engineering activities Support roadmap development efforts Navigation Systems Support: Support GPS-based navigation databases review Assist in data chain process analysis Support navigation system integrity monitoring Participate in technical reviews and assessments Cybersecurity Support: Support cybersecurity analysis for PNT systems Assist in vulnerability identification Support cyber resiliency initiatives Participate in security testing activities Documentation: Prepare technical reports and analysis documents Assist in briefing preparation Support meeting coordination and minutes Maintain analysis files and documentation Qualifications Minimum Experience: Citizenship: Must be a US citizen Clearance: Must have and be able to maintain a TS/SCI level clearance Education: Bachelor's Degree in Cybersecurity, Engineering, Computer Science, or related field Years of Experience: 7 years of C2 operations or cybersecurity experience Additional experience: Knowledge of Assured PNT concepts and DoD cybersecurity Understanding of GPS/GNSS systems and navigation Familiarity with DoD directives and acquisition processes Strong research and analytical skills • Proficiency in technical writing and documentation * Ability to work independently in a remote environment Preferred Experience: Education: Master's Degree in Cybersecurity, Engineering, Computer Science, or related field Years of Experience: 5 years of C2 operations or cybersecurity experience Additional Information: Location: Contractor Site (National - Remote) Remote: This is a full-time remote position Travel: Travel up to 15% may be required, per the customer's discretion
